You can now continuously play with your friends in a group by creating tournaments! This step by step guide will guide you on how to create a group and set up a tournament with matches you desire.
You can also edit existing tournaments by adding more upcoming games to it!
1. Creating a group
- Go to the group's page (bottom menu leftmost icon) and click on the "Create Group" element.
- Give your group a name.
- Give your group a face by uploading an image. (Optional)
- Invite your friends! You can quickly select your friends who are already on Knipster. You can also copy or send a personalised link to those friends who are not on Knipster yet.
Or Joining a group
- Go to the group's page.
- Click the "Discover Public Groups" element to see all the public groups available on Knipster.
- You can also ask a group's admin to add you to his or her private group.
2. Assigning others as admins
- Only group admins can create tournaments and invite new people to the group.
- The group creator will be the admin by default, but other group members can be assigned as admins as well.
- Click the group info button located on the group's header to access the group's settings and information.
- Click on any member in the member's section and you will be prompted to assign this group as an admin.
3. Creating a tournament (Group Admins Only)
- Click "Create New Tournament" to enter the tournament creation section.
- Give your new tournament a name, or keep our suggested name.
- Set an entry fee.
- Select any matches you wish to include in your tournament. You can add all available matches to the tournament and combine matches of all competitions featured on Knipster.
- If your schedule includes one or more live matches, the scoring will start 5 Minutes after you created or edited the tournament. This guarantees a fair chance for all users to submit on time.
- All members of the group are automatically invited to participate in the tournament.
3.1 Edit Tournament
- Once a tournament is created, you can keep adding more upcoming games to it as they become available on Knipster.
- You can simply click the tournament's three-dot menu located on the top right corner of the tournament element.
- Click Edit Tournament
- Add as many games as you wish to keep the competition going!
- Remember! You can only edit a tournament as long as there is one upcoming left to play.
4. Participating in a tournament
- To participate in a tournament, you have to submit a 5-player lineup for each match.
5. Submitting your lineup
- To submit a lineup, simply enter a tournament and go to the "Matches" section.
- Click on a match to be taken to the team selection where you can pick your five player line-up and submit it.
- The only rule of picking your players is that you can only include one star player in your lineup!
- The team selection will display players with different icons regarding their status. To find out more about the team selection click on the info button or go to our support page, here, to learn more.
- You can always change your lineup as long as the match has not kicked off! To substitute a player, go back to the Team Selection and remove the player by clicking the x button on his jersey; you can then proceed to pick a new player.
- Remember! You can submit your team at any moment before the match's final whistle.
6. Racking up points
- Your lineup's performance will determine the points you earn throughout the match! You can follow live your players' performance on the Live Ticker.
- Depending on your players' actions during the game, your team will incur positive or negative actions.
- To get a full overview of all actions that are generating points, just check out our Scoring System
7. follow the ranking and win the tournament!
- You can access a tournament's ranking by going to the Ranking section.
- The ranking is determined by the total amount of points you get from submitting a lineup in the tournament's matches.
